5.1 Speakers help

I have a Creative Labs Sound Blaster Live! 5.1 PCI Sound Card. Does this sound card need anything special to get the true 5.1 surround sound? When I watch DVD's it doesn't seem to have the surround sound. Just sound comming out of the 5 speakers. Any body have this setup that can help? Thanks in advance.

Ok, here's what you need to do.

First, upgrade your dirvers. Thsi makes sure everything will work in the first place. You can get them at www.soundblaster.com .

Next, you need to plug the speakers in the right way. There should be 3 plugs. 2 are the front and rear plugs, make sure you plug them in the right plugs (the 2 jacks on the farthest left next to the gameport. The left jack if for the rear, the right is for the frint on my card. It could be reversed on your card. Check the manual). The third, the one with 2 threads instead of 3 on the plug, is the digital plug. This goes in the jack farthest to the right (the jack raised slightly above the rest, may be a different color).

Go into your surround mixer (under the Creative menu). Go to 'speakers'. Choose 5.1 surround and test it. If it still doesn't work, look for the option marked 'Install speaker presets' or something like it under the Creative menu, and try setting it to 5.1 again.
